Naruto: Ultimate Ninja, released in 2003, is a captivating fighting game based on the popular anime series. It invites players into the world of Naruto Uzumaki, allowing them to choose from 14 iconic characters, including Naruto, Sakura, and Sasuke. What makes this game notable is its vibrant visual style and diverse gameplay modes that cater to both arcade-fighter enthusiasts and fans of the anime.
